How do you plant castor beans?

To plant castor beans, start by selecting a sunny location with well-drained soil. Sow the seeds about 1 inch deep and 3 feet apart after the last frost date, as they thrive in warm temperatures. Water them thoroughly after planting and keep the soil consistently moist until they germinate, which usually takes 1 to 3 weeks. Be cautious, as castor beans are toxic if ingested; handle with care.

What is the life span of a castor bean?

The life span of a castor bean plant (Ricinus communis) typically ranges from one to two years, depending on the growing conditions and climate. In favorable environments, such as tropical and subtropical regions, the plant can grow as a perennial, while in colder climates, it is often grown as an annual. The seeds, or castor beans, can remain viable in the soil for several years, allowing the plant to regenerate in subsequent growing seasons.
